搜索引擎优化(SEO)已经成为企业网络营销的重要手段。在追求优化排名的过程中,部分企业可能会忽视SEO安全风险,导致网站被恶意攻击,甚至造成严重的经济损失。本文将围绕SEO渗透测试展开,分析其重要性、测试方法及应对策略,以期为我国SEO从业者提供有益的参考。
一、SEO渗透测试的重要性
1. 发现潜在安全漏洞
SEO渗透测试可以帮助企业发现网站在搜索引擎优化过程中存在的安全漏洞,如SQL注入、XSS攻击等,从而及时修复,避免被黑客利用。
2. 提高网站排名稳定性
通过SEO渗透测试,企业可以了解网站在搜索引擎中的表现,针对存在的问题进行优化,提高网站排名的稳定性。
3. 保护企业声誉
一旦网站被黑客攻击,可能导致企业信息泄露、声誉受损。通过SEO渗透测试,企业可以及时发现并修复安全漏洞,降低风险。
二、SEO渗透测试方法
1. 手工测试
手工测试是SEO渗透测试的基础,主要包括以下步骤:
(1)分析网站结构:了解网站的整体架构,包括URL、HTML代码、数据库等。
(2)检查关键词堆砌:检测网站是否过度堆砌关键词,导致搜索引擎降权。
(3)排查代码错误:查找网站代码中的错误,如SQL注入、XSS攻击等。
(4)检测服务器安全:检查服务器配置,确保其安全性。
2. 自动化测试
自动化测试是SEO渗透测试的重要补充,主要借助工具实现。常见的自动化测试工具有:
(1)XSS检测工具:如OWASP XSS Testing Tool、XSSer等。
(2)SQL注入检测工具:如SQLMap、SQLninja等。
(3)网站安全检测工具:如W3C验证器、Google安全检测等。
三、SEO渗透测试应对策略
1. 加强代码安全
(1)使用参数化查询,避免SQL注入攻击。
(2)对用户输入进行过滤和转义,防止XSS攻击。
(3)使用HTTPS协议,保护数据传输安全。
2. 优化网站结构
(1)合理设置URL,便于搜索引擎抓取。
(2)优化HTML代码,提高页面加载速度。
(3)合理使用关键词,避免关键词堆砌。
3. 定期进行SEO渗透测试
为了确保网站安全,企业应定期进行SEO渗透测试,及时发现并修复安全问题。
SEO渗透测试对于企业来说具有重要意义。通过SEO渗透测试,企业可以了解网站在搜索引擎优化过程中存在的安全漏洞,采取相应措施进行修复,提高网站排名稳定性,保护企业声誉。在SEO优化过程中,企业应重视SEO安全,加强代码安全,优化网站结构,定期进行SEO渗透测试,以确保网站安全稳定运行。